Are you a junior coder looking to build a robust foundation in database management? Are you curious about how databases are used in real-world applications and how you can apply your coding skills to manage and optimize data? If so, a Postgraduate Certificate in Database Management might just be the path for you. This comprehensive course is designed to provide you with the essential skills and knowledge needed to excel in the field of database management, especially if you’re at the beginning of your coding journey.
Understanding the Basics: What is a Postgraduate Certificate in Database Management?
Before diving into the practical applications and real-world case studies, it’s important to understand what a Postgraduate Certificate in Database Management entails. This program is typically aimed at junior coders and professionals who wish to specialize in database technologies. The curriculum covers a wide range of topics, from foundational concepts to advanced database management systems (DBMS). You’ll learn about SQL (Structured Query Language), NoSQL databases, data modeling, database design, and more.
Practical Applications: Real-World Case Studies
# Case Study 1: E-Commerce Platform Database Optimization
Imagine you’re working on an e-commerce platform. Your team is tasked with improving the performance of the website, which handles millions of transactions daily. By applying the principles learned in a Postgraduate Certificate program, you can optimize the database to handle high traffic and ensure quick response times. Techniques such as indexing, query optimization, and partitioning can significantly enhance the performance of the database. For example, using appropriate indexing can speed up the retrieval of data, while query optimization ensures that the database queries are executed efficiently.
# Case Study 2: Healthcare Data Management
In the healthcare sector, accurate and efficient data management is crucial. Hospitals and clinics rely on databases to store patient records, medical history, treatment plans, and more. A Postgraduate Certificate in Database Management can equip you with the skills to design a robust database system that ensures data integrity, security, and accessibility. Real-world projects in this field often involve creating a database schema that can handle large volumes of data and ensure compliance with data protection regulations.
# Case Study 3: Financial Services Data Analysis
In the financial services industry, data analysis is key to making informed decisions. Banks and investment firms use databases to store and analyze financial data, customer information, and market trends. A Postgraduate Certificate can help you understand how to design and manage databases that can support complex data analysis tasks. For instance, you might work on a project to develop a database that can handle real-time stock market data and provide insights for traders and analysts.
Hands-On Experience: Practical Projects and Assignments
One of the most valuable aspects of a Postgraduate Certificate in Database Management is the opportunity to apply your knowledge through practical projects and assignments. These hands-on experiences simulate real-world challenges and prepare you for the demands of the professional world. You might work on projects such as:
- Building a Social Media Platform: Design and implement a database system that can handle user data, posts, comments, and interactions.
- Retail Inventory Management: Create a database that tracks inventory levels, sales data, and supplier information to optimize inventory management.
- Travel Booking System: Develop a database that supports booking flights, hotels, and rental cars, ensuring efficient data storage and retrieval.
These projects not only enhance your technical skills but also build your problem-solving abilities and confidence.
Conclusion
A Postgraduate Certificate in Database Management is an excellent choice for junior coders who want to build a strong foundation in database technologies and apply their skills in real-world scenarios. By understanding the practical applications and real-world case studies, you can see how your knowledge can make a significant impact in various industries. Whether you’re working on an e-commerce platform, managing healthcare data, or analyzing financial trends, the skills you learn in this program will be invaluable. So